crc
Syntax crc { 16 | 32 | none }
undo crc
View Synchronous serial interface view
Parameter 16: Adopts 16-bit CRC.
32: Adopts 32-bit CRC.
none: Disables CRC.
Description Use the
crc command to configure CRC mode for a synchronous serial interface
formed on a CE1/PRI interface.
Use the
undo crc command to restore the default, that is, 16-bit CRC.
Example # Apply 32-bit CRC to a serial interface formed on interface CT1 interface 2/0.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] controller t1 2/0
[Sysname-T1 2/0] channel-set 1 timeslot-list 2-6
[Sysname-T1 2/0] quit
[Sysname] interface serial 2/0:1
[Sysname-Serial2/0:1] crc 32
data-coding (CT1/PRI interface view)
Syntax data-coding { inverted | normal }
undo data-coding
View CT1/PRI interface view
Parameter inverted: Enables user data inversion.
normal: Disables user data inversion.
Description Use the
data-coding normal command to disable user data inversion on the
CT1/PRI interface.
Use the
data-coding inverted command to enable user data inversion on the
CT1/PRI interface.
